
Nortriptyline (10mg) + Pregabalin (75mg)

Nortriptyline inhibits the reuptake of norepinephrine and serotonin, increasing their levels in the synaptic cleft and enhancing mood.
Pregabalin binds to the alpha-2-delta subunit of voltage-gated calcium channels, inhibiting excitatory neurotransmitter release and reducing neuronal excitability.
Medical applications
Nervheal-NT Tablet is a combined medication containing Pregabalin (75mg) and Nortriptyline (10mg). Indicated for the management of neuropathic pain and generalized anxiety disorder, this dual-action medication provides relief by modulating the central nervous system. Pregabalin, a gabapentinoid, acts on the alpha-2-delta subunit of voltage-gated calcium channels, reducing neuronal excitability and providing analgesia. Nortriptyline, a tricyclic antidepressant, increases the level of neurotransmitters like serotonin and norepinephrine in the brain, which help to reduce anxiety and improve mood. It is essential to use this medication under a doctor's supervision, and regular monitoring for side effects and therapeutic efficacy is advised.

Nervheal-NT Tablet may be unsafe to use during pregnancy. Although there are limited studies in humans, animal studies have shown harmful effects on the developing baby. Your doctor will weigh the benefits and any potential risks before prescribing it to you. Please consult your doctor.

Nervheal-NT Tablet is probably un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Limited human data suggests that the drug may pass into the breastmilk and harm the baby.

Nervheal-NT Tablet should be used with caution in patients with kidney disease. Dose adjustment of Nervheal-NT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or.

Nervheal-NT Tablet may cause side effects which could affect your ability to drive. As Nervheal-NT Tablet may affect your alertness which may affect your ability to drive.

Nervheal-NT Tablet should be used with caution in patients with liver disease. Dose adjustment of Nervheal-NT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or.
